    ZOOPLANKTON DIVERSITY OF CAUVERY RIVER IN ERODE DISTRICT, TAMILNADU

    The river Cauvery is the main water source for many places in Tamilnadu. It is highly polluted in Erode District due to improper management of textile effluents. This study was carried out to analyse the quality of the Cauvery River in Erode. Planktons are the basic food source of an aquatic ecosystem. Zooplankton diversity is one of the most important ecological indicators for the assessment of water quality. This study was designed to analyse the diversity of Zooplankton of the Cauvery River in Erode, relation to from the period of July to Nov 2018, and the results were recorded periodically. The results revealed that the diversity of Zooplanktons are great good indicators for the river ecosystem and influenced by the quality of river water. The Rotifers are the commonly observed and most dominant zooplankton species present in the Cauvery River. The variation in biodiversity of the water body can be related to water quality. Zooplanktons are also very useful as biological indicators of water quality. &nbsp

    THE EPIDEMIOLOGY OF SCRUB TYPHUS ALL OVER THE WORLD: A SYSTEMATIC LITERATURE REVIEW

    Scrub typhus, a bacterial infection caused by Orientia tsutsugamushi, is cumulatively recognized as an important cause of pyrexia in Asia, with an estimated one million infections occurring per year. Scrub typhus is a natural focus disease transmitted to humans after being bitten by chigger mites and its host were mainly rodents especially rats. It has a great influence on the combat effectiveness of the armed forces and had caused a large number of non-combat attrition in the past. It is considered an emerging or re‐emerging disease in several countries. There are no authorized vaccines, or vector control efforts in place. As a neglected disease, there is still a large gap in our knowledge of this disease, as evidenced by the sporadic epidemiologic data and other related public health information regarding scrub typhus in its endemic areas. Our objective is to provide a comprehensive review of current epidemiology of the disease all over the world to attract great attention of the governments

    GEOELECTRIC DELINEATION OF SUBSURFACE LEACHATE CONTAMINANT CONTROLLED CONDUCTIVE GROUNDWATER IN LAGOS STATE

    The volume of Leachate produced is a function of the amount of water percolating through the refuse dumpsite in Igando area of Lagos state and this had threatened the groundwater obtained at different location in the area. Ineffective waste disposal system has resulted in health hazards such as periodic epidemic and communicable diseases due to the percolation of contaminant leachate, produced from the landfill, into the groundwater aquifer. 2D electrical resistivity imaging and vertical electrical sounding (VES) can be helpful in mapping areas of contaminated soil and groundwater quality. The results of the sounding interpretation and the 2D resistivity structures revealed three subsurface layers: the topsoil, sand clay (brackish water), sandstone (good quality fresh water). The results also showed the shallow occurrence as well as the thin porous overburden units overlying the layers, the sandstone zones and the resistivity structures constitute the major aquifer units of the study area. It was also observed that the mapped area that contained sand layers was found to be water bearing formation which has been polluted thereby making the groundwater around the landfill to be conductive. The results further revealed that Leachate from the landfill has a minimal impact on groundwater and this can be attributed to the existing sub-soil at the dumpsite consisting of clay which is deduced to have a significant influence on the natural water percolation of Leachate into the groundwater

    AN APPLICATION OF DISTRIBUTION REQUIREMENTS PLANNING IN INVENTORY MANAGEMENT: A CASE STUDY

    The objective of this paper is to exhibit the application of distribution requirements planning (DRP) as an aid in managing inventory management. The DRP is considered to suppress its origin (i.e., materials requirements planning), since it has numerous benefits, such as it could minimize shortages, it could reduce associated costs, and it could help to improve customer service. A case study was conducted in a state-owned company in Indonesia that is responsible for handling mining and trade of oil and gas. The company often did miscalculations in the delivery process; thus, the distribution (in terms of time and quantity) is not appropriate to the company’s plan. In order to help the company, the DRP was employed for one particular product of the company. Since the DRP requires accurate forecast data, the autoregressive integrated moving average (ARIMA) model was utilized. The ARIMA model is considered an accurate forecasting technique as it could suit numerous models of time series data. The DRP table shows that the inventory status (both for the company and the retailer) is safe, indicating that the DRP could help the company to overcome the problems

    HAS COVID-19 CLIPPED THE WINGS OF THE HIGH FLYING MICRO, SMALL, AND MEDIUM- SIZED ENTERPRISES (MSMEs) SECTOR? AN OPINION SURVEY

    Coronavirus (COVID-19) outbreak has halted the shivering progress of the Indian economy. In recent times the Micro, small and medium-sized enterprises (MSMEs) sector is on the verge of becoming lame due to the COVID-19 outbreak. MSMEs primarily drive the socio-economic growth in our country. Still, because they typically have inadequate financial and management resources compared to big enterprises and are not prepared to deal with problems that are likely to be more severe than anticipated, they are worst hit by the COVID-19 outbreak. So, this paper aims to obtain the perception of selected MSMEs respondents to examine the effect of the COVID-19 pandemic crisis on MSMEs and provide policy recommendations to the concerned policymakers to help MSMEs manage the situation. A strategically constructed questionnaire was designed in the form of an online survey to obtain respondents' opinions. The descriptive statistical analysis and "Chi-square non-parametric test" were carried out to analyze the gathered data. The study found that most of the MSMEs were either fully or partially in operation during the COVID-19 lockdown due to the enterprises belonging to essential services, employees working from home, etc. The increased difficulty in financing and reduction of orders were the most relevant issues faced by MSMEs. The study also found out that due to Covid-19 lockdown, MSMEs not belonging to essential services had to lay off their employees to the extent that led to unemployment. Finally, to alleviate the negative impact of the COVID-19 outbreak on MSMEs, the study mentions that the most relevant relief measure announced by the government was "government to clean all receivables due to MSMEs in next 45 days"
